Medical Expert Witnesses

A key part of an asbestos-related case is medical expert witness testimony. Medical experts offer opinions regarding whether the plaintiff is suffering from an asbestos-related illness, such as mesothelioma or lung cancer. Their conclusions are dependent on the results of medical tests and other data, including the victim's symptoms and the degree of the disease. They are generally well-known and have been a witness in hundreds or even hundreds of cases. This increases their credibility to jurors.

A seasoned attorney has connections to these professionals and can help them create the most effective case for their clients. Asbestos lawyers might have their own databases of medical and other information that they can pull from to help to support their clients' claims. They know how to locate the most reliable information and use it to create a convincing case for their clients.

Asbestos lawyers usually work for national firms that manage mesothelioma cases on a national basis. They are familiar with local laws and court systems in various jurisdictions and are able to file lawsuits with the correct state courts system to obtain the best possible outcome for their clients.

In these instances defendants must pay careful attention to the qualifications and experience of the plaintiff's expert witnesses. They may face Daubert or Frye challenges. They must determine whether the expert witnesses are sufficiently educated or trained to form their opinions and if they are consistent. Defense attorneys should also make sure that the expert witnesses are able identify their sources and confirm that they are legitimate.

While identifying and vetting these experts may seem like a dauting task, early identification of competent experts can aid defendants in avoiding a successful Daubert or Frye challenge. This could save the defense significant amounts of time and money, as well as stress.

Time Limits

There is a statute of limitations or limitation period for many types of personal injury claims. These laws vary from state to state but if they're not followed, it can impact a person's rights. An asbestos lawyer can help victims to meet deadlines and determine if they have time to make a claim.

Asbestos cases are unique in their time limitations due to the time of latency associated with m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. Mesothelioma patients may not show symptoms or receive a diagnosis until decades after their initial exposure to asbestos. The statute of limitations starts to run only when the victim is diagnosed with an asbestos-related condition.

This can cause problems in asbestos litigation particularly when a plaintiff has multiple claims against various defendants. Typically, the applicable statute of limitations will be based on a variety of factors that include when the symptoms started and why, as well as when the person stopped working, the location they worked and lived, and where they received their treatment. These factors may also impact the length of the statute of limitations may be, because some states have shorter deadlines than others.

A person who suffers from an additional asbestos-related disease after settling their first issue is considered to have a new complication and a new statute applies. This may allow a plaintiff to sue defendants they had previously settled with for other conditions like lung cancer, despite the fact that their previous settlement was limited to only covering asbestosis-related injuries.

The same applies to wrongful death lawsuits, which are filed by the surviving family members or close friends of a victim who has passed away from mesothelioma. Top mesothelioma lawyers will know the rules of wrongful-death suits and will ensure the claim is filed before the statute expires. The family of the victim won't be entitled to compensation if the lawsuit isn't filed before the statute expires. This includes money to cover medical expenses as well as lost income as well as pain and suffering triggered by an asbestos-related illness.
